Evaluation of antioxidative capability of the tomato (Solanum lycopersicum) skin constituents by capillary electrophoresis and high-performance liquid chromatography.

Kati Helmja1, Merike Vaher, Tõnu Püssa, Piret Raudsepp, Mihkel Kaljurand.   

Abstract

In the current study, phenolic compounds of the tomato (Solanum lycopersicum) skin extract were separated and their composition was determined by capillary electrophoresis and tandem high-performance liquid chromatography diode array detection-mass spectrometry (HPLC-DAD-MS/MS). Both the total phenolic and flavonoid contents of the extract were determined. The antioxidative capability of the extract was measured using a stable free radical 2,2-diphenyl-1-picrylhydrazyl assay. The monitoring of the radical scavenging capability of specific phenolic compounds was carried out both by capillary electrophoresis and HPLC-MS/MS.
